Job Description

Cintas is looking for a highly skilled and experienced candidate to become a Website Customer Experience Data Analyst who will work on our Digital Technology team.  This position will manage and be responsible for the administration, governance, and optimization of our tag management solution.  This role is crucial in helping us understand user behavior, optimize the user experience, maximize the performance of our web properties and digital marketing campaigns.  This role involves working closely with marketing, UI/UX design, and development teams to optimize user experience, increase engagement, and drive conversions.  This role will:

 

  • Partner with marketing, IT, business stakeholders to develop and monitor key performance indicators (KPIs) to measure the effectiveness of website performance and campaigns.
  • Manage and administer tag management system (TMS) to ensure accurate and efficient deployment of website analytics tags.
  • Manage TMS governance and standards by troubleshooting tag issues and collaborating with cross-functional teams to support business intelligence and marketing initiatives.
  • Leverage observability platforms to monitor application performance, analyze user behavior, and extract actionable insights that drive optimization of digial experiences, system reliability, and operational efficiency.
  • Design and build solutions to empower stakeholders to self-serve analytical needs.
  • Ensure compliance with privacy regulations(e.g., GDPR, CCPA) through proper tag governance and consent management.
  • Manage and maintain the cookie consent management platform, ensuring it is up-to-day and functioning correctly.
  • Conduct regular audits of website cookie usage and update cookie policies as necessary.
  • Monitor to changes in cookie compliance regulations and adjust strategies accordingly.
  • Conduct performance audits and provide actionable insights to improve user experience and drive conversions.
  • Prepare detailed reports and presentations for stakeholders, highlighting key findings and recommendations.
  • Provide training and support to team members on user experience and website analytics tools so our data is being utlized for actionable insights
  • Stay up-to-date wiht the latest industry trends, tools, and best practices in digital analytics to ensure analytics objectives alighit with business goals.

Skills/Qualifications

Required:

  • Minimum 5 years of experience in digital analytics or digital marketing, with a focus on website analytics, website performance, conversion rate optimization (CRO), or lead generation
  • Minimum 5 years of experience working with Google Analytics (GA4), Google Tag Manager (GTM), Google Search Console, Dynatrace and Cookie Compliance software
  • Exceptional project management skills with the capability to manage multiple high-stakes projects simultaneously and ensure their successful completion within scope, time, and budget constraints
  • Strong analytical prowess, with the ability to interpret complex data sets and translate them into actionable marketing strategies

Company Information
Cintas Corporation helps more than one million businesses of all types and sizes get Ready™ to open their doors with confidence every day by providing products and services that help keep their customers’ facilities and employees clean, safe, and looking their best. With offerings including uniforms, mats, mops, towels, restroom supplies, workplace water services, first aid and safety products, eye-wash stations, safety training, fire extinguishers, sprinkler systems and alarm service, Cintas helps customers get Ready for the Workday®. Headquartered in the U.S., Cincinnati, OH, Cintas is a publicly held Fortune 500 company traded over the Nasdaq Global Select Market under the symbol CTAS and is a component of both the Standard & Poor’s 500 Index and Nasdaq-100 Index.
